Overview
In the digital age, long hours spent gaming or working at a PC can take a toll on our physical well-being, leading to stiff wrists and tired eyes. "God Save Wrist" by PBH production emerges as a charming and affectionate digital companion designed to safeguard your healthy habits without disrupting your focus. This casual simulation title, released on August 13, 2026, acts as a gentle reminder to take necessary breaks, ensuring you maintain a balanced and healthy lifestyle even when deeply engrossed in your tasks.
Highlights
- Features affectionate break reminders every 20 minutes, with animated pets and maids suggesting stretches.
- Includes input detection to recognize 'true rest' periods of 30 seconds of inactivity, encouraging active breaks.
- Offers a "Decorate Your Own Rest" feature, allowing personalization of your break experience.
